Latest Patents

His latest patents include a method for detecting microorganisms by separation and culture using a centrifuge tube. This centrifuge tube is designed with a cylinder portion, a frustoconical portion, and a capillary at the bottom. It contains a gel system that is crucial for detecting microorganisms, particularly bacteria and yeasts, in liquid samples. The gel system features a development phase that includes a microorganism culture medium and a reagent that induces detectable variations in optical measurements in the presence of microorganisms. Additionally, the first phase intimate mixture consists of water from the culture medium and water-absorbing polymer particles, which are essential for the detection process.
